Working with Insurance Companies

Dealing with an insurance company whether it's the one you're dealing with or one of the other party it can be a stressful process. An experienced injury lawyer has the knowledge and skill to negotiate with these companies and secure you the most money for your losses and injuries.

Your lawyer will investigate the matter and may engage medical experts to prove your claim. They will also conduct an in-depth analysis of the responsibility. This involves reviewing applicable statutes, case law and precedents in law. It's a lengthy process, as it requires a thorough study. It's crucial to make a claim that is successful.

After an extensive investigation, your lawyer will prepare a settlement demand. This document includes future and past medical costs, lost wages and other damages. Your attorney will send this document to the insurer and ask for a settlement offer. The adjuster reviews the request and attempts to negotiate a settlement that is as close as possible to what you deserve.

It is not advisable to speak with the insurance company without obtaining your lawyer's advice. Even if you're asking for an estimate of your medical costs, the adjuster can use what you say against you later. For instance, they could ask how your injuries have affected your life and could be used to deny your claim or lower the amount of your settlement.

If you're not happy with an insurance company's settlement offer, your injury lawyer may file a lawsuit against them. They will then present your evidence to a jury, who will determine the amount of damages you should be awarded.

When negotiating with an insurance company, your lawyer will be your advocate and voice of reason. They'll be dealing with these negotiations on a daily basis and will know how to fight for your rights. It's important to keep in mind that the adjuster for insurance works for their employer or the insurance company, not you. Their goal is to pay as little as they can, while your injury compensation attorney's goal is to assist you get the maximum amount you are entitled to for your losses and injuries.

Gathering Evidence

Whether you're dealing with a car accident or an injury claim - Http://Www.Corporacioneg.com, at work, evidence is vital to securing compensation. This proof may include photos or videos, official documents and witness testimony. Your lawyer can assist you gather the evidence required to prove that a third party is accountable for your injuries and damages.

The first step in gathering evidence is to collect as much evidence as you can after an accident. This includes any physical evidence that is found at the scene of the accident, like skid marks on roads or broken glass from the window. Keep any medical records you receive from your doctor Injury claim or hospital. These documents could include bills, receipts, test results and diagnosis reports.

A written account of the incident or crime could be helpful in your claim as well. This description will assist your lawyer understand the incident and its impact on you. Take as many photographs as you can of the scene and any injuries. The higher quality the photos are, the more likely they will be admissible in court.

As soon as you are able to contact witnesses, injury claim request their statements on what they witnessed during the incident. The more precise their accounts are, the more useful they will be in proving your case. It is best to get in touch with witnesses promptly in case they not remember specifics.

Once you have gathered all the information you need After you have gathered all the necessary information, your lawyer can begin the next phase of preparing your case. This is when your attorney will go over the legal theories and possible claims in order to successfully file a lawsuit against the defendant or their insurance company.

In this stage, your lawyer will also employ expert witnesses to examine the evidence in your case and provide their opinion. Experts could include medical professionals who will assess the severity of the injuries you have suffered, financial experts who calculate your lost earning potential, and accident reconstructionists who can describe the cause of the accident and who was at fault.
